Everything that’s next - the business podcast by Manyone, is a show dedicated to changing industries. In each episode, one of our designers speaks with an industry executive about how their particular industry is adapting to a world of fast paced change.

Lisa Witter, the Co-founder and Executive Chairperson of Apolitical, a peer to peer global learning and intelligence platform for governments discusses what's next for public design with Global Partner at Manyone, Jens Martin Skibsted. They touch on the role design plays in politics and public policy, and the use of human-centred design today.

Everything that's next in workspaces. Rasmus Møller Sørensen from Manyone speaks with Mik Strøyberg, the founder and CEO of Good Monday - an office service and management platform. They discuss how Covid has altered the face of work patterns, planning and office setups. With a special focus on the creative industry, they discuss what's next in workspaces.

In this episode Guido Woska from Manyone and Jeffrey Goh, CEO of Star Alliance discuss opportunities and related strategies for the future of the aviation business. They touch on topics such as the changing scope of customer service and loyalty, giving you a clearer picture of what the aviation industry might look like in the near future.
